Let's start with the big question: what on Earth happened to the "upcoming books" that you talked about???
Well, it's a long story, but it's good one with a happy ending!
Despite being on the French and English market, we're still a very small company. We've published quite a variety of books in French, some rather popular, some that could be considered as "niche". Since we received some great feedbacks from our readers, we decided to expand the (pix'n) love to the English market, and that's a tough task! We've launched the History of Nintendo vol. 1, and after that we released volume 2. That's when things started to become complicated. In a nutshell, we've had a few minor setbacks and for a company as small as we are, anything "minor" actually feels worse.

Let's be completely honest as to what happened exactly: the so-called setbacks actually involved our money and some of our books being stolen by one of our own employees! On top of that, some orders were not sent, hence the many problems with shipments. Before we could realise what had taken place, the damage had already been done, financially of course but our image suffered from this as well. Of course, we put an end to this and we're slowly getting back on our feet.
(hear the happy ending coming?)

We've managed to sort out some of our problems, others are being dealt with and we're happy to announce the upcoming release of our next books for... October! That's right, just one month before you can put your hands on 3 brand new titles.
First, the big one: The History of Sonic! A massive Sonic bible, with SEGA's own stamp of approval (something we worked hard to get!). And since all Sonic fans were pretty vocal about this, we decided to get some help from our friends at Udon to make sure this book get printed in big numbers for all of you Sonic maniacs!

Second, a true masterpiece about one of the greatest minds in video game history: the Gunpei Yokoi biography! If you've read The History of Nintendo vol. 2 (and also if you haven't!), this is a "behind the scenes" documentary. You'll learn everything about a man who truly revolutionized the video game industry. His influence can still be felt today.
And last but not least, the History of Mario! Unlike the History of Sonic, this book takes a scholarly approach to the icon we all know. Through an extensive study of archives, websites and interviews, the author takes us down memory lane before Mario even had a name. You might think you already know everything about Mario, well think again!

The first one to be released should be the Yokoi bio, followed by the History of Sonic and shortly after, the History of Mario (by the end of the month, as it takes some time to print all the books)
